Finance Review — Kelbrook Works Capacity Decision

Q3 review complete. Utilization at Kelbrook sits at 94%; overtime costs up 18%. Options assessed: second shift expansion versus a new line at the Darvel site. Payback on the Darvel line is 2.8 years assuming current Vantrex order volumes hold. Capex committee leans toward Darvel but wants firmer demand signals from you before November. Hold quotes above floor pricing until the decision lands. Further context for the board follows below.

management briefing: Headcount on the Praok team goes from 16 to 91 by the end of March. Gross margin on Praok came in at 2 percent against a plan of 26 percent.

Team, attached is the quarterly cash-flow forecast for review before Friday's executive session. Operating inflows are projected up 3% on the prior quarter, driven mainly by the Renlow contract renewals. Outflows include the planned warehouse refit at Caston, phased across October and November. Net position stays comfortably above the reserve floor, though week seven is tight and worth watching. Flag any variances against your departmental submissions by Wednesday. The forecast assumptions connect to the confidential planning note below.

confidential, bawip-fahap: Gross margin on Ulaael came in at 5 percent against a plan of 10 percent. Only 5 of the 100 pilot accounts renewed Ulaael, so a churn review is set for July 1.

Hey Tomas — handing over the score sheets from the Velden Regional Chess Final. All forty boards are accounted for and sorted by round in the grey folder. The Pinrow courier collects them for the federation archive tomorrow morning. When you pass the folder over, give the courier this instruction:

drop instructions, hahip-badug: the quenox ralath courier leaves the kaseth fraiel rusiel tameth belys istdor ralion giliel ledger at gate 7830 under passcode 165413